Banking the unbanked

One of the most significant ways cryptocurrencies are making an impact is that they offer financial inclusion for many unbanked individuals across the world. For instance, one of the biggest promises of Worldcoin cryptocurrency is to foster financial inclusion by offering a global, verifiable digital identity. This gives people hope, so it’s unsurprising that many crypto enthusiasts are checking the worldcoin price and considering including this digital asset in their investment portfolios. The reason why many people believe in cryptocurrencies is precisely because it makes them feel so empowered and optimistic about their financial future. 

 It is well known that Bitcoin and other crypto assets are decentralized, giving people who own these coins a means to pursue prosperity. In places dealing with political instability and hyperinflation, cryptocurrencies enable individuals to buy essentials like food and water, making a real difference. Moreover, cryptocurrencies are helping undervalued or excluded communities, giving minority groups and smallholder farmers a chance to access funding, market tools, and financial services and opportunities, which can be truly empowering.

Offering new avenues for artistic expression 

Due to the rise of NFTs, artists, and musicians are now able to express their artistic nature freely and effectively and push the boundaries of creativity like never before. Non-fungible tokens are unique digital assets owned by a single individual, irreplaceable and indivisible. Given that each NFT has a unique identifier that helps verify its provenance, originality, and ownership, counterfeiting them is virtually impossible. 

The traditional art landscape has been an exclusive domain for a very long time, with many barriers to entry for new artists and a lack of access for collectors. However, NFTs have been revolutionizing the industry by providing artists with an accessible platform to showcase their work and sell it. By eliminating intermediaries, non-fungible tokens enable artists to connect with their audience in a direct way, acquire fair compensation for their work, and have control over their intellectual property. Moreover, the NFT marketplace offers global exposure for artists, and as a result, it is easier for them to expand their reach and get recognized. This is probably one of the most relevant use cases of cryptocurrencies, helping address income inequality in the art world and providing opportunities for a more diverse range of creators to thrive as they pursue their passions.

Empowering women to take control over their financial life

Despite major strides towards gender equality, women across the world still face barriers to financial empowerment and inclusion. The female population represents 54% of the people excluded from traditional banking systems, and they also are a minority in the science and tech sectors. 

Blockchain technology and digital assets open the door to new possibilities for women, allowing them to take control over their financial lives and careers, as they can pursue new professional paths and aim towards a better quality of life. In those areas with limited access to financial services or restrictive banking regulations, cryptocurrencies are truly a lifeline for women who want to achieve economic independence. Furthermore, by participating in the crypto industry, women can create robust investment portfolios and achieve greater financial security, thus building a better life for themselves and their families.
